What Causes Stretch Marks?

Before diving into the causes of stretch marks, it's important to understand what they are and why they occur. Stretch marks, also known as striae, are narrow streaks or lines that develop on the skin's surface. They often appear when the skin is stretched rapidly, causing the collagen and elastin fibers to rupture.

Now, let's explore some common factors that contribute to the formation of stretch marks:

    • Rapid weight gain or loss
    • Pregnancy
    • Puberty-related growth spurts
    • Hormonal changes, such as those during puberty or hormone therapy
    • Genetic predisposition
    • Certain medications, like corticosteroids
    • Conditions like Cushing's syndrome or Marfan syndrome
    • Prolonged use of topical corticosteroid creams

    Where Do Stretch Marks Show Up?

    Stretch marks can appear on various parts of the body where the skin undergoes rapid stretching. Here's a closer look at where they commonly occur:

    • Abdomen: Especially during pregnancy or rapid weight gain.
    • Hips and thighs: Due to growth spurts during puberty or weight fluctuations.
    • Breasts: Particularly during pregnancy or periods of breast growth.
    • Buttocks: Often associated with weight gain or muscle building.
    • Upper arms: Sometimes seen with significant weight gain or loss.
    • Lower back: Less common but can occur with rapid weight changes or growth spurts.

    These areas are more prone to stretch marks because the skin is subjected to increased tension, causing the collagen and elastin fibers to break down and resulting in the characteristic streaks or lines.
